Solution for 5x+5=-4+3x+21 equation:



5x+5=-4+3x+21
We move all terms to the left:
5x+5-(-4+3x+21)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
5x-(3x+17)+5=0
We get rid of parentheses
5x-3x-17+5=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2x-12=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
2x=12
x=12/2
x=6
